- [ ] GraphQL N+1 remediation (Ombrelle API): confirm that the batched loader patch is included in the ceremony build and that query depth metrics show no regression against the Farrowgate baseline. Verify the signed artifact hash matches the ceremony log entry before promotion. Should the signing enclave require re-initialization during this step, unlock it with the recovery passphrase recorded immediately below.

strongbox words: oliael-gilax-lamael

### Step 4 — Configure the Tidewatch Widget Backend

Before deploying the Tidewatch tide-table widget to production, confirm the backend can reach the Harborline prediction feed. In the release bundle, open the file config/production.env and verify that `TIDEWATCH_REGION` and `TIDEWATCH_FEED_URL` match the values in the deployment checklist. The prediction feed rejects unauthenticated requests, so the widget will render empty tables until its credential is present. Complete this step by adding the following line to that file:

sealed setting: ARCHIVE_KEY3=c1f

# Flaglight Rollouts — Approvals

Quick version for on-call: any rollout touching more than 5% of traffic needs an approval in Flaglight before the ramp continues. Kill switches don't need approval — just flip them and note it in the incident channel. Scheduled ramps pause automatically if error budget burns hot. If you're stuck at 2 a.m. with a pending approval, there's one person authorized to override, and that's the approver below.

account owner for tagep-bafof: Norael Gilax Juleth